Alright, so we have a final Firefox Portable 3 test before release (which is happening worldwide soon) just to ensure our Session Store enable/disable is working properly. Grab it here: http://portableapps.com/temp/Firefox_Portable_3.0_RC3_Rev_2_en-us.paf.exe It installs over your existing FirefoxPortable directory. It includes a selection to enable or disable Session Store in the launcher that will fire up if you haven't picked before. It'll set it appropriately in your prefs.js. A utility to reset it is coming in the next 30 minutes. Also, this new launcher will backup and restore your APPDATA\Mozilla\Extensions and APPDATA\Mozilla\Firefox\Crash Reports directories on the local PC. This way it won't leave anything behind even when FF3 is installed locally (which we have to worry about after today). If you set AllowMultipleInstances to true, it'll still leave this stuff behind though (since it can't keep track of what's what). Please double check this feature as well. Report back ASAP! Thanks!
